Summary
Ireland, 1851. After enduring years of the devastating potato famine, Ellen Kittrick is a survivor. To put food on the table, and to stop the landowner's agent from tearing down their cottage due to unpaid rent, Ellen defies her family and works at an Englishman's manor. But with an unemployed husband, and a secretive brother-in-law wanting her for his own, she must face every challenge with new strength.With aid coming from the unlikely source of Englishman Rafe Hamilton, Ellen leaves Ireland with what is left of her family to start again in a new country. But will the colony give her the security and happiness she longs for, especially when she has left her heart behind? Can Ellen thrive in a strange land - or has she made the greatest mistake of her life?
